Emergency Purchase COVID-19 Cares Act Form: A Comprehensive Guide
Overview of the emergency purchase provision
The Emergency Purchase provision under the COVID-19 Cares Act was established to provide financial relief to individuals and businesses affected by the pandemic. By enabling quick funding, this provision aims to alleviate the economic pressures stemming from disruptions caused by the virus. Understanding the application process is crucial for those seeking assistance, as it delineates the eligibility and documentation requirements necessary for an effective submission.
Who is eligible for emergency purchase funds?
Eligibility for emergency purchase funds is extended to small businesses, non-profits, and essential service providers significantly impacted by COVID-19. A clear understanding of the criteria is critical for applicants to ensure they can accurately represent their need for funding. Specific documentation, such as financial statements, tax returns, and evidence of operational disruption, must be provided to verify the eligibility criteria.

Step-by-step guide to completing the emergency purchase form
Step 1: Gather required information
Before tackling the form, gather all essential documents that will aid in filling out the required information. This includes tax returns, financial statements, and records demonstrating operational disruptions. Creating a checklist can streamline this process and ensure nothing is overlooked.
Step 2: Filling out the form sections
Completing each section of the form methodically is key to avoiding mistakes. The form will typically ask for personal details such as your name and contact information, and business information, which includes your business name, address, and tax identification number.
Step 3: Review and edit

Common mistakes to avoid when filling out the emergency purchase form
Applicants often encounter pitfalls when completing the emergency purchase form. Common mistakes include providing inaccurate financial data, failing to include key documentation, or misunderstanding eligibility criteria.
Avoiding these mistakes is crucial because they can lead to delays or outright denials of funding requests. Always double-check your work and have someone else review your submission before sending it in.
FAQs about the emergency purchase COVID-19 cares act form
The processing time for emergency purchase fund applications can vary depending on several factors, such as the volume of applications received and the specifics of the application. Typically, applicants can expect to hear back within a few weeks.
In the event your application is denied, it’s important to know that you can request a formal review or appeal the decision by providing additional documentation or clarifications.
Understanding the appeals process is essential for those facing denial due to reasons that can be rectified, ensuring that all possible avenues for relief have been explored.
Next steps after submission
Once your application is submitted, prepare a checklist of actions to take. This could include monitoring your email for any communication from the review board and having all additional documents readily available in case they are requested.
Understanding the funding disbursement process and timeline can ease anxiety over waiting periods. Make sure to stay informed about any ongoing requirements or conditions tied to receiving the funds, as compliance could affect your eligibility for future assistance.
